Is Altamonte Springs or Houston Safer?
According to crimebycity.com's analysis of 2024 FBI data, Altamonte Springs is safer than Houston (Safety Score 25/100 vs 3/100), with a total crime rate of 2,651 per 100,000 versus 5,442 for Houston — 51% lower. Altamonte Springs has lower rates in 7 of 7 crime categories.
The biggest difference is in murder, where Altamonte Springs has a 100% lower rate.
Note: Houston is 51.6x larger by coverage, which can affect crime rate comparisons. Larger cities tend to report higher rates due to density and more comprehensive reporting.

Detailed Crime Rate Comparison
| Crime Type | Altamonte Springs | Houston |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Total Crime Rate | 2,651.5 | 5,441.7 | -2,790.2 |
| Violent Crime Rate | 340.3 | 1,148.3 | -807.9 |
| Murder Rate | 0.0 | 13.8 | -13.8 |
| Rape Rate | 26.7 | 73.0 | -46.3 |
| Robbery Rate | 51.2 | 274.0 | -222.9 |
| Aggravated Assault Rate | 262.5 | 787.4 | -524.9 |
| Property Crime Rate | 2,311.2 | 4,293.5 | -1,982.3 |
| Burglary Rate | 166.8 | 644.8 | -477.9 |
| Larceny-Theft Rate | 2,026.4 | 2,945.7 | -919.3 |
| Motor Vehicle Theft Rate | 117.9 | 703.0 | -585.1 |
All rates per 100,000 residents. Source: FBI UCR 2024.

About Altamonte Springs, FL
Altamonte Springs, a suburban Seminole County city, is known for Cranes Roost Park on Cranes Roost Lake. It boasts a diverse population with a median age of around 39. With a safety score of 25/100 and a population coverage of 44,956, Altamonte Springs has a total crime rate of 2,651.5 per 100,000 residents.
About Houston, TX
Houston, the "Space City," is a sprawling metropolis in Southeast Texas, home to NASA's Johnson Space Center. Its diverse population makes it one of the most multicultural cities in the U.S., with significant Hispanic and Asian communities. With a safety score of 3/100 and a population coverage of 2,319,160, Houston has a total crime rate of 5,441.7 per 100,000 residents.
